Jung Hoseok, better known as J-Hope, embodies the ethos of hard work and perseverance, a principle he has upheld throughout his life. As the third member to join the iconic K-pop group, BTS j-hope journey to stardom is a testament to his unwavering dedication and talent. From his early mixtape release to his chart-topping singles, J-Hope has proven to be a force to be reckoned with in the music industry.

The moniker “j-hope” was chosen carefully, inspired by the Pandora Greek Mythology story, where hope remained in a box amidst the world’s troubles. Hoseok’s aspiration to infuse hope into his artistry reflects his desire to uplift and inspire others through his music.

Time at Gwangju Music Academy

Before his meteoric rise with BTS, Hoseok honed his skills as a dancer, earning recognition and accolades from a young age. His passion for dance led him to excel at the Gwangju Music Academy, where he dominated competitions and showcased his talent on a national level. Even during his school days, Hoseok was a standout performer, captivating audiences with his underground dance group Neuron under the alias “Smile Hoya.”

Hoseok’s journey to BTS was marked by perseverance and resilience. Initially pursuing a career as an idol under JYP Entertainment, he was later scouted by BigHit Entertainment for his exceptional talents. His determination to succeed was unwavering, even amidst moments of uncertainty and self-doubt.

As a pivotal member of BTS, Hoseok’s contributions extend beyond his role as a performer. Known for his infectious positivity and leadership qualities, he plays a vital role in maintaining harmony and morale. His multifaceted talents as a main dancer, lead rapper, and sub-vocalist, coupled with his role as the group’s dance leader, exemplify his versatility and prowess as an artist.

Hoseok’s influence extends beyond music, earning him prestigious accolades such as the Hwangwan Cultural Merit Award and the opportunity to address the United Nations 2021 SDG Summit as a representative of South Korea. His passion for literature and contributions to BTS’s songwriting process further underscore his multifaceted talents and artistic depth.

A Journey of Success and Innovation as a solo artist

The Debut of Hope World

In 2018, J-Hope released his first solo mixtape, “Hope World,” which garnered international acclaim. The mixtape debuted at number 63 on the Billboard 200 chart, making J-Hope the highest-charting Korean solo act. Tracks like “Daydream” topped the World Digital Song Sales chart, showcasing J-Hope’s versatility and solidifying his position as a solo artist to watch.

Collaboration with Becky G and Chart Success

In 2019, J-Hope collaborated with American singer Becky G on the track “Chicken Noodle Soup,” which debuted at number 81 on the Billboard Hot 100 chart. This collaboration marked a milestone for J-Hope as the first member of BTS to chart on the Hot 100 as a solo artist. “Chicken Noodle Soup” also became his second song to debut at number one on the World Digital Song Sales chart, further cementing his status as a global star.

Jack in the Box and Lollapalooza Performance

Jack in the Box

In 2022, J-Hope released his debut solo album, “Jack in the Box,” and the lead single “More.” The album received critical acclaim and was preceded by a historic performance at Lollapalooza, where he became the first South Korean artist to headline a main stage at a major United States music festival. “Jack in the Box” showcased J-Hope’s growth as an artist and his ability to captivate audiences with his unique style and charisma.

Continued Success and Recognition

J-Hope’s solo career continued to soar with his collaboration with American rapper J. Cole on the single “On the Street,” which debuted at number 37 on the UK Singles Chart, setting a new record as the highest-charting Korean soloist in the history of the chart at the time. He also earned his highest peak on the US Hot 100 at number 60, further solidifying his position as a global superstar.

Education and Family Background:

Jung Hoseok’s journey to success is deeply rooted in his upbringing and educational experiences. Raised in Gwangju, he attended Gwangju Global High School, where his father, a literature teacher, ignited his passion for literature. His academic pursuits continued at Global Cyber University, where he graduated with a degree in Entertainment and Media. Hoseok is furthering his education by pursuing a Master of Business Administration in Advertising and Media at Hanyang Cyber University.

Despite his father’s initial hesitations regarding his pursuit of dance, Hoseok found unwavering support from his mother, who worked tirelessly to fund his dance lessons. The heartfelt song “MAMA” is a tribute to her sacrifices and encouragement. Over time, Hoseok’s dedication and talent won over his father, who became a source of strength and support in his artistic endeavours.

Social Services:

Beyond his achievements in the entertainment industry, Hoseok is renowned for his philanthropic efforts and generosity. He has consistently contributed to various charitable causes. His donations to the Korean Children’s Fund, totalling approximately 800 million won, exemplify his commitment to supporting underprivileged children. Despite his preference for anonymity, his contributions garnered public attention when he was honoured with the Green Noble Club membership.

In response to the COVID-19 pandemic, Hoseok donated an additional 100 million won to aid children affected by the crisis. Furthermore, he has extended support to children facing hearing and visual impairments and those impacted by conflicts in Tanzania. His ongoing dedication to philanthropy underscores his compassionate nature and commitment to positively impacting society.

Hobipalooza

In a historic moment for both himself and the global music scene, J-Hope recently headlined the final day of Lollapalooza 2022. This monumental performance marked his debut as a solo act and a groundbreaking milestone as the first Korean artist to headline a major music festival in the United States. J-Hope mesmerised the audience with his electrifying stage presence and unparalleled talent, leaving an indelible mark on the festival’s storied history. This groundbreaking achievement underscores his status as a trailblazer in the music industry and further solidifies BTS’s legacy as a global icon pushing boundaries and shattering stereotypes.
